Abstract

In an optical memory device comprising a bistable semiconductor laser having two coplanar electrodes (26, 27) injection current sources (31, 32) for the respective electrodes are individually adjusted to make the laser selectively latch first and second optical input signals (P1, P2). It is possible to provide an optical master-slave flip-flop device by optically directly coupling two optical memory devices of the type described to each other in tandem. Furthermore, an optical signal shifting device can be provided by arranging, optically in tandem, a plurality of optical master-slave flip-flop devices of the type described.
